## Official Modmail Hosting

The Modmail team provides official hosting of the bot using Buy Me a Coffee. Monthly plans start at $4/month.

Most plans also include premium logviewer, which allows locking a Loglink using OAuth Discord Login, and a dashboard.

Official Hosting is run on redundant servers with automatic failover.

## PaaS Providers

PaaS Hosting is usually more expensive, but a simpler to setup solution, which removes the need for securing a server, ssh configurations, terminal usage, and similar. However, because of this the platforms are usually more restricted, and difficult to troubleshoot. Despite this they are still an adequate and supported option.
